Trailer Wiring Replacement Recommendation for 2002 Mercury Mountaineer  

Question:

I have a factory tow package installed but the relay box in the rt. 1/4 panel is missing the wiring that the relays should plug into. The plug at the hitch is a 7 plug round and the harness is factory stock. verified by dealer Have you ever run across this before and how can I fix this? I have power for running lights but no blinkers, brakes, or backup lights. The Lights all work when hooked up to an alternate tow vehicle with a flat 4 plug, the problem is we want to upgrade to a bigger trailer that has brakes.

Expert Reply:

You can try to track down the wiring issue that you have through the factory wiring or you can bypass it all and go with a kit that allows you to not have to track down the wiring gremlins you are having.

I'd recommend installing the part # 118344 to give you a new 4-way and base for your trailer wiring.

Now if your trailer does not have brakes all you would need is the part # 37185 as an adapter to convert the 4-way to a 7-way.

If you do have trailer brakes you would need the # ETBC7 instead of the # 37185 and a brake controller. This kit comes with everything needed to wire up the 7-way and install a brake controller.

For a brake controller I would recommend the Prodigy P2 Brake Controller part # 90885. This is our best selling brake controller because of how well it works and how easy it is to setup.
